Types of Brain Exercises Game
Brain exercises games come in a myriad of types, each tailored to different aspects of cognitive enhancement. Here are some popular types:
- Puzzles: Jigsaw puzzles, crossword puzzles, and logic puzzles help improve spatial reasoning and critical thinking.
- Memory Games: Card matching games and sequence memorization tasks are excellent for enhancing memory retention.
- Math Challenges: Math puzzles and equations encourage quick thinking and numerical agility.
- Strategy Games: Chess, checkers, and similar games promote advanced reasoning and strategic planning.
- Trivia Games: These test general knowledge and stimulate the brain through recall and recognition.
